To prevent or alleviate shin muscle tightness when running, you can try stretching your calf muscles before and after running, wearing proper footwear with good support, gradually increasing your running intensity, and incorporating strength training exercises for your lower legs. Additionally, make sure to listen to your body and rest when needed to prevent overuse injuries.
